Transaction edf6437c5800ccfd2475cc9324f503eea14e97d8c94713ea6eff66a77f33da6e

1 Input
1 Outputs
  • edf6437c5800ccfd2475cc9324f503eea14e97d8c94713ea6eff66a77f33da6e:0
  • value  1527600
    address  194aLLqipLR12GTfXgRrRcxkeVS9P8xZLG